We tow our 05 MCSa behind a motorhome, front wheels on a tow dolly.
Which puts more pressure AND miles on the rear bearings.
Are the rear wheel bearings sealed or can they be serviced?
I would MUCH rather do a little preventative maintenance than call a tow truck in the middle of Wyoming or Arizona, etc.

They are a sealed unit and are replaced as such. There really is zero maintence that can be done to them sadly, but if you can do a rear brake job, then you can easily replace them if need be.
